Lab Incubator Diagram. A laboratory incubator is a heated, insulated device used to grow and maintain cell or microbiological cultures by controlling temperature, humidity, and co2 levels. From dry bath incubators with single or dual blocks to bod units and shaking incubators, there is an incubator to suit every scientific requirement. An incubator is a heated, insulated container used in laboratories to cultivate and preserve cell or microbiological cultures. Unicellular and multicellular microorganisms that can multiply in the laboratory require certain environmental conditions to grow.
